Biography of surendranath banerjee
Surendranath Banerjee was a famous freedom fighter. He was one of the early Indian political leaders during the British Raj. He established the Indian National Committee, one of the early Indian political organizations, and later became a senior leader of the Indian National Congress.
Ernst junger biography
Ernst Jünger was a German writer. His book Storm of Steel (In Stahlgewittern) is considered one of the best-known literary accounts of the experience of the First World War. Ernst Jünger () grew up in a middle-class German home.
